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Perry Barr to St Neots start from as little as £21.90

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Perry Barr to St Neots start from £67.00 one way, or £68.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Perry Barr to St Neots are available for £89.00 one way, or £111.40 return

Facilities at Perry Barr Station

Perry Barr station is your gateway to the world without the grandeur of some larger stations. It offers essential services, making it user-friendly for travelers. The ticket office operates Monday to Friday from 7:00 AM to 7:00 PM, and over the weekend from 9:00 AM Saturday and 10:00 AM Sunday, closing earlier on these days. For those who prefer using a ticket machine, you're in luck as it has one available, but it's important to note that it is not accessible for all, specifically those with certain disabilities.

Though the station doesn't boast extensive facilities, it is equipped with features to help passengers navigate their journey. CCTV ensures safety, and staff is available during selected hours to assist with any queries. The station provides clear announcements and departure screens, rendering your travel plans easy to manage. However, amenities like public wi-fi, payphones, toilets, and accessible restrooms are absent. If you're looking for a break with a coffee or some shopping, you'll have to venture out, as there are no stores or refreshment facilities within the station premises.

Access and Accessibility

Accessibility is a priority at Perry Barr, with step-free access to all platforms making travel easier for passengers with mobility constraints. The induction loop system supports those with hearing impairments. However, keep in mind that wheelchair availability is not an option here, and there are no accessible parking spaces. While you won't find ticket barriers, which some might find convenient, the absence of accessible ticket machines is a notable gap for those relying on that form of service.

Facilities and Amenities at St Neots Station

St Neots station is well-equipped with facilities that cater to daily commuters and occasional travelers. The ticket office operates from early morning until late in the evening during weekdays, shortening hours over the weekend. For those preferring to book online, you can easily collect your tickets from the available ticket machines on site. Additional accessible ticket machines ensure that passengers with a Disabled Persons Railcard can utilize their discounts effortlessly.

For those needing a little guidance, help is never far away. Customer service and help points scattered around the station mean you’ll always find a friendly face or clear instructions to guide you on your journey. Especially for those with mobility challenges, St Neots provides commendable accessibility options with step-free access throughout the station and clearly marked meeting points. It is worth noting, however, that there are no accessible toilets or baby changing facilities available.

While you wait, rest easy knowing there are CCTV operated bicycle stands and a free spacious car park run by APCOA Parking UK, with over 495 spaces available 24 hours a day. Refreshments are readily available, though, you'll want to withdraw cash beforehand, as there are no ATMs or shops within the station.
